- Monster Classes: When your first character reaches level 10, your account get access to monster play. You can access monster play by hitting a big button "Monster Play" (duh) on the character selection screen (should be right under the button for the LOTRO Store). Monster play allows you to play as a monster class in the Ettenmoors (the only area where PvP is possible). There are 6 possible monster classes, and you can have 1 of each on every server, but only the Reaver is freely accessible. You have to be VIP or purchase the other classes to get access to them.
- Monster Traits: Since monster characters are always at the level cap, and there is only 1 area for PvP, there is no leveling or deeding to increase your monster's prowess. However, you can gain infamy points by completing quests and killing free people characters (only VIP characters within 5 levels of the level cap have access to monster play on Freep side, however there is a pretty good chance that we'll be able to purchase passes in the Store in the future that will grant access to non-VIPs as well). When you gained enough infamy points, your rank will increase. Almost every rank you gain will unlock new skills and traits you can buy from your monster trainer. However, if you don't want to spend hours of working on your rank and collecting enough commendations to buy these, you can also buy traits from the LOTRO Store.
- Monster Skills: Same as above, monster skills can be purchased in the Store if you're too impatient to work for them in-game.
- Milestone Skills: Every character will get a milestone skill upon completing the introduction quests. This skill allows you to travel to a specific destination within seconds for free, with a cooldown of 1 hour. The destination can be changed by using milestones that you can find throughout Middle-Earth (most towns and villages or camps have one). You can purchase up to 5 more of these milestone skills from the store, allowing you to travel all over the map without too much worries. This purchase is character-bound.
- Hurried Traveler: This purchase will reduce the cooldown of all your milestone and "return to" skills from 1 hour to 30 minutes. This too is a permanent, character-bound purchase.
